Tuesday 10 September 2019

Incredible images show life of India's cannibal Aghori tribe

Incredible images show life of India's cannibal Aghori tribe

The Aghori monks of Varanasi live near cremation sites, eating human flesh and meditating on top of cadavers as part of their spiritual rituals.
Continue to article

No comments:

Post a Comment